Question bank

Meta Interview Question Bank

Browse structured Meta interview questions with rewritten prompts, answer frameworks, and metadata by role, difficulty, and question type.

Question bank

Latest Meta Interview Questions

How would you design a URL shortening service?
Jan 10, 2025

How would you design a URL shortening service?

Approach To effectively answer the question, "How would you design a URL shortening service?", follow this structured framework: Understand the Requirements Identify the core functionalities needed. Consider user experience (UX) and performance. Define the…

HardCaseSoftware EngineerGoogle
How would you design a real-time data aggregation system?
Jan 10, 2025

How would you design a real-time data aggregation system?

Approach To effectively answer the interview question "How would you design a real-time data aggregation system?" , follow this structured framework: Understand the Requirements : Clarify what data sources will be aggregated. Determine the expected real-time…

HardTechnicalData EngineerMeta
How would you implement a method for basic string compression that counts repeated characters? For instance, given the string "aabcccccaaa", the output should be "a2b1c5a3". If the compressed string is not shorter than the original, return the original string
Jan 9, 2025

How would you implement a method for basic string compression that counts repeated characters? For instance, given the string "aabcccccaaa", the output should be "a2b1c5a3". If the compressed string is not shorter than the original, return the original string

Approach To effectively answer the interview question regarding implementing a method for basic string compression that counts repeated characters, follow this structured framework: Understand the Problem : Clearly define the requirements of the string…

HardCodingSoftware EngineerTesla
What makes you the ideal candidate for this position?
Jan 8, 2025

What makes you the ideal candidate for this position?

Approach When answering the interview question, "Why are you the best person for this job?", it's crucial to structure your response in a clear, articulate manner. An effective framework includes: Understand the Role : Research the job description to…

MediumBehavioralSales RepresentativeMeta
How do you prioritize your tasks effectively?
Jan 6, 2025

How do you prioritize your tasks effectively?

Approach When answering the question, "How do you prioritize your tasks effectively?" it’s essential to provide a structured framework that showcases your organizational skills and ability to manage time efficiently. Here’s a step-by-step breakdown of how to…

MediumBehavioralProject ManagerGoogle